Micro USB: A Compact and Versatile Connector

Micro USB emerged in 2007 as a miniaturized version of the standard USB connector. Its smaller size and five-pin configuration make it ideal for portable devices such as smartphones, tablets, e-readers, and digital cameras. Micro USB also supports USB 2.0 specifications, enabling data transfer speeds of up to 480 Mbps.

USB: The Universal Connectivity Standard

USB (Universal Serial Bus) has become the ubiquitous standard for connecting devices to computers and peripherals. Originally introduced in 1996, USB has evolved through several iterations, with USB 3.0 and USB 3.1 being the most recent and widely adopted versions. USB connectors come in various shapes and sizes, including:

  • Standard Type-A: The most common USB connector, used in computers and peripherals.
  • Mini Type-B: Smaller than Type-A, used in portable devices such as cameras and portable hard drives.
  • Micro Type-B: Even smaller than Mini Type-B, used in smartphones and other compact devices.

Common Mistakes to Avoid When Using Micro USB and USB

To avoid potential issues when using micro USB and USB connectors, it's important to avoid the following common mistakes:

  • Forcing the Connector: Never force a connector into a port. If it doesn't fit, check the alignment and try again gently.
  • Overloading the Connector: Don't connect too many devices to a single USB port. Exceeding the power limits can damage the connector and devices.
  • Using Damaged Cables: Inspect your cables regularly for any damage or wear. Using damaged cables poses a safety hazard and can cause connectivity problems.
  • Ignoring Compatibility: Always check the compatibility of connectors and adapters before connecting devices. Using incompatible connectors can lead to data loss or damage to devices.
